They are great just sliced, but for variety as a salad or dessert I made up a quick yogurt dip to serve with them. Using these spices kind of gives me that island feel.
Enjoy!

Spicy Yogurt Dip
1 cup plain low-fat yogurt
2 tablespoons honey
1/8 teaspoon fresh grated ginger
1/8 teaspoon cardamom
1/8 teaspoon cinnamon
In small bowl, whisk together ingredients and chill until ready to serve.
